Hello,
This error message appears when there's an inconsistency in the movie structure.
VLC can play it because it's less picky with standards.
If you want to recover the file and use it in Final Cut Pro, two solutions:
1. Play with VLC Exporting Wizard until you manage to export to a good mov file (good luck with that.. you've been warned!)

  • BUG: Extra characters at the end of attachment file names

    I received complaints that my attachments didn't open on the PC's of the recipients. After I saw the messages I noticed there were extra characters at the end of their file names. That's why they wouldn't open. When I looked into my sent mail folder it was there as well. The addition took place when I sent the mail, while composing everything looked fine. It took me a while to realize the pattern. There was one extra for every non-ASCII character in the file name.
    Apparently Mail.app is using two different libraries. The other one counts the non-ASCII characters as two while the other doesn't. I don't know whether Finder still uses MacRoman or Unicode, but this seems to relate to double-byte characters.
    The short term solution is to use only ASCII for file names, but that's not what OS X is all about.

  • I'm trying to burn an iMovie in iDVD and at the end of the whole burn process it says "Multiplexer Error" "there was an error during formatting".  How do I fix it so that it'll burn?

    I'm trying to burn an iMovie in iDVD and at the end of the whole burn process it says "Multiplexer Error" "there was an error during formatting".  How do I fix it so that it'll burn?

    Hi
    Multiplexing error is a very complex problem due to many things (long long list following) - one common but not obvious reason is that material on the iDVD menu goes outside the TV-Safe area (or just touching it).
    So first - turn on TV-Safe area and move any object well inside of this.
    Wide screen stretched - usually (as I think) it is due to making a 4x3 movie in a 16x9 wide-screen project OR the other way around. This forces one to on flat-screen TV (or other) set the presenting view right - My has 4x3, wide-screen, zoom and auto-wide-screen and I have to switch this by my remote for some DVD I've made "wrong" way.

    Summary - What to try
    1. Chapters
    • Only A to Z and 0 to 9 in chapter title
    • No Chapter mark at very beginning of movie
    • No Chapter mark in or within 2 seconds from any transition in movie
    2. TV-safe area for buttons (no one outside this)
    3. Safe re-boot
    4. No other external devices connected - that are not needed
    SDMacuser adds to this
    • On #4 ... No ext. devices. Some think this applies mainly to ext. FW. Not the case. Also applies to ext. USB2 as well (not to mention flash drives too).
    Do not leave 3rd party devices / camera / camcorder plugged in unless it is being used with iDvd's One Step process. Certain web cams can trigger this also (especially ones with added features like LED light/s that draw additional power from the FW or USB bus).
    5. Minimum of 25Gb free space on Start-up hard disk
    6. Make a DiskImage first - reduces where problem originates
    7. Trash iDVD pref. file
    8. Make a new iDVD project
    9. Movies in project with same aspect ratio e.g. 4x3 or 16x9
    10. No other programs/applications running during iDVD process. e.g. Internet, screen & energy savers
    Yours Bengt W
